Define Point Shaving
One of the worst offenses in sports gambling is point shaving. Point shaving is when players manipulate the final score of a game to ensure that the final outcome falls under or above a predetermined margin – typically set by bookies. Players can do this by purposefully missing shots, making mistakes, or committing penalties to influence the outcome and make easy money for themselves or their handlers. This practice goes against the principles of fairness and integrity in sports, leading to strict security measures to prevent it from happening.
Point shaving is not always easy to detect because it often occurs in small amounts spread across multiple games. Players can receive payment from gamblers without anyone knowing, leaving only subtle signs that match-fixing may have taken place. History of Point Shaving in Football
Point Shaving in Football refers to the practice of intentionally manipulating the point spread. In this practice, a player or group of players purposely ensure that their team does not cover the point spread resulting in losing a game. This malpractice is illegal and unfair as it can be used to alter outcomes of games.
Point shaving was first noticed in college football in the 1940s when it was discovered that some college players were involved in shaving points off their team’s win, paying off gamblers who had bet on opposing teams. It was an illegal activity then, just as it is now. Later in the 1950s and 1960s, a lot of scandals arose from point shaving, resulting in long jail sentences for people involved.

Methods of Point Shaving
Point shaving in football is a complex process that involves players intentionally losing by not scoring enough points to cover the point spread. This unethical practice has plagued the sports industry for several years now.
A common method is for insiders or gamblers to bribe athletes, coaches, or officials to shave points in favor of a specific team. Another way this happens is when players manipulate strategic plays, such as avoiding making touchdowns or playing less aggressively to prevent getting more points than permitted.
Players who agree to participate in point shaving often receive money or other rewards for their actions. They may also be promised future career opportunities or face threats of harm if they refuse to cooperate. steps to Prevent Point Shaving in Football
Point shaving is a significant concern for football leagues across the globe. The act of manipulating scoring outcomes by players, coaches, or referees in exchange for rewards can seriously affect the integrity of the sport. Thus, stringent legal and ethical implications must be instituted to deter any such behavior.
Here are four steps that can be taken to prevent point shaving in football:
- Education – Educating athletes, coaches, referees officials on ethics and regulations should be a priority in all leagues.
- Monitoring – Regular monitoring by league officials allowing for quick identification of any suspicious activity.
- Punishment- Stringent punishment criteria should be established and enforced on those who attempt point shaving practices.
- Collaboration – Coordination with government authorities is necessary to ensure that laws and regulations are strictly followed.
